Lia

Isn’t that just the sweetest? Trim down the grandeur of Ophelia to this adorable and simple endearment. It’s lightweight, approachable, and still captures the elegant nature of her full name.

Fifi

Want to sprinkle in a bit of playful charm? Fifi is flirty and fun, and it gives off a frisky vibe without straying too far from the original sophistication.

Opal

A gemstone associated with mystery, luck, and beauty—qualities that resonate perfectly with Ophelia. Opal is also timeless and stunning, much like her full name.

Elfie

Channel some mystical fairy energy with Elfie. It’s alternative, for sure, but it embodies a spark of magic and uniqueness.

Philly

For the Ophelia with a tad more spunk, Philly is a nickname with just enough zest. It’s a little quirky, but it’s a choice that stands out and stays memorable.

Leelee

Double the sweetness, double the love. Leelee is a nickname that can work for all ages, from the cuddly baby years right through to adulthood.

Elia

Slightly more unusual but oh-so-captivating. This take gives a nod to the eloquence of Ophelia while keeping things fresh.

Olly

Seeking something gender-neutral? Olly is traditionally masculine but works wonderfully as a spunky option for an Ophelia who might be a tomboy at heart.

    Phee – Short and sweet, Phee is both easy to pronounce and memorable. It captures the lyrical quality of Ophelia while keeping it light and fun for any age.
    Lia-Fae – Blending parts of her full name with the ethereal ‘Fae’ gives off a fairy-tale vibe that’s both mystical and grounded.
    Ollie – Typically associated with boys, Ollie is refreshingly spunky for a girl and sets your little one apart, offering a tomboyish charm that’s hard to resist.
    Fae – Drawing out the airy and mystical aspect of Ophelia, Fae is a nod to the forest spirits of lore, embodying a sense of wonder and grace.
    Helia – By emphasizing the second half of Ophelia, Helia shines a new light on the name, offering a sunnier disposition while maintaining its literary essence.
    Pia – This simple, yet elegant option highlights a soft and melodious sound, giving a modern twist to the classic name.
    Eila (pronounced Eye-la) – For a more modern, trendsetting nickname, Eila provides a unique angle on Ophelia, ensuring she won’t be just one of many on the playground call-list.
    Heffie – Quirky and endearing, Heffie is a less common choice that brings a playful and jovial character to the name Ophelia.
    Ohia – With a gentle nod to the exotic Ohia tree, this nickname is not only rooted in nature but also in the beauty of rarity, just like your little one.
